windows updates

why,when you get an update from Microsoft, do they insist on scattering shortcuts to Windows Media Player all through your toolbars,favorites list,desktop etc,etc..........

why is it that Real Player never functions properly after a windows update?

Is there ever any useful software in these updates?

I can't think of any other industry that could get away with behaving like this.

Imagine, if you will,you have just bought the very latest model car.Two weeks after delivery,they ring you and say,"We'd like to change the tyres,they're not quite right."
The mechanic comes round,fixes the tyres and re-tunes the radio to his favorite station.

A couple of weeks later,the dealership is on the phone again"the alternator has a defect ,it will break if you try to run it at full speed"
Around comes the mechanic,fixes the alternator,retunes the radio.

A couple of months pass,you are getting your car just the way you like it,got the springs lowered,got the sound system,got the mags,etc,etc...the phone rings once more.....yup,it's that damn car dealer again..."Somebody has figured out that we only used cheapass locks on that model,your security is at risk,can we upgrade them?"
The mechanic comes round,fixes the the locks,rips out your sound system,replaces it with the factory model and re-tunes it to the same damn radio station..........

Come on,guys,what's the guts?can't I choose for myself what software I use?Can't you get an OS up to speed before you release it for sale?I can't think of one other industry that can get away with putting out such poorly-finished goods into the market as Microsoft.Except maybe Lada.
